... Audio 1. Using the audio cable attached to your speakers, connect the male 3.5mm plug to the lime audio jack in the "Console" section of the KVM Switch. 2. Using the mic cable attached to your microphone, connect the male 3.5mm plug to the pink mic jack in the "Console" section of the... KVM Switch. 3. Using the SOHO USB Cable Kit, connect one end of the lime male 3.5mm plug to the speaker jack of your sound card or ...
